Provider Schedule Templates

The grid that decides how many patients a provider can actually see.

Templates are usually set once at hire and never revisited, so they encode assumptions about visit mix that stopped being true years ago. The symptom is a provider who runs late every day while another has gaps.

What good looks like

Templates reviewed against the visit mix actually booked, rather than the mix assumed when the template was written.

  • Actual visit mix compared against template assumptions
  • Duration reality-checked against recorded visit lengths
  • Buffer placed where overruns actually occur
  • Changes reviewed on a cadence, not once

What to measure

Agree these before changing anything, so the effect is visible rather than argued about.

  • Provider running-late minutes per session
  • Template utilisation by slot type
  • Variance between assumed and actual visit duration
